Evaluating Skill Level and Safety Before Metalwork Starts
Before a child picks up their first cutter, a brief conversation about metal properties and force application is essential. Younger children, particularly those aged 5–8, should focus on softer metals like aluminum or copper, as steel can be unforgiving and requires more force than their joints are prepared for.
Always supervise the first few sessions to ensure the child understands how to position the wire properly within the jaws of the cutter. Establishing these routines early prevents tool damage—such as chipping blades on wire that is too thick—and reinforces the habit of protective eyewear use during every cutting session.

How to Maintain Cutters for Years of Creative Use
Even the most expensive cutter will lose its edge if it is used to cut materials it wasn’t designed for. Teach children that these tools are for wire only, not for prying, twisting, or cutting hard screws, which will protect the cutting edge from permanent nicks.
Keep a small dry cloth in the tool kit to wipe away metal shavings and oil after each session, which prevents rust and keeps the joints moving smoothly. If a tool becomes stiff, a single drop of machine oil on the pivot point is usually all that is needed to return it to peak performance.
